21 Jan 05 - Commercial Fishing Program

Our client, the National Fisheries College (NFC), a division of the National Fisheries Authority is based in Kavieng, New Ireland Province.

The College has recently undergone major changes in its organizational structure and in the courses and programs on offer and is developing a staff team to focus on the professional delivery of quality courses and programs in fisheries, seafood and marine resources. The college has extensive facilities and resources to support the delivery of high quality training, including a modern computerized environment, excellent training and teaching resources, a well appointed training vessel and a recently completed seafood processing and training facility.

The college now seeks to appoint a qualified and experienced PNG citizen to the position of Commercial Fishing Program Leader.

The position is responsible for the coordination and management of all commercial fishing programs conducted by the National Fisheries College and as a senior staff and management Committee member, assists the College Principal with general operations and management of the College to facilitate teamwork in delivery of programs and operations and maintenance of all systems, together with extensive liaison with major stakeholders in the Fishing Industry.

The person we seek for this leading role and very challenging role must hold as a minimum, a Certificate of Competency as master Class 5 (or equivalent), at least 3 years experience as skipper of a commercial fishing vessel and have demonstrated ability to manage vocational training programs.

High levels of oral and written communications skills in English, people skills, computer literacy and proven “hands on” experience in competency based on training delivery and assessment are essential requirements.
